In the Register's classification, #6F9B35 belongs to the Chartreuse Color Family, featuring Moderate Saturation and Light brightness. The mix behind it: rgb(111, 155, 53) — 43.5% red, 60.8% green, 20.8% blue; the print equivalent is CMYK 17 / 0 / 40 / 39. Curious how these numbers work? Read our RGB color codes guide.

The color #6F9B35 reads as a confidently colored zesty chartreuse and sits on the lighter side of the spectrum. Expect to see shades like this in understated, calm designs that favor harmony over drama. In The Official Register of Color Names it is just a few steps away from Palm Leaf (#6F9940). Nearby in the Register you will also find Seedling Sycamore (#76973E) and Siskin Sprout Yellow (#7A942E).

In RGB terms — rgb(111, 155, 53) — the green channel does the heavy lifting here. If you plan to put text on a #6F9B35 background, choose black — the contrast ratio is 6.4:1 (passing WCAG AA), while white manages only 3.3:1. #6F9B35 has no official name yet. #6F9B35 color harmonies

Color harmonies are pleasing color schemes created according to their position on a color wheel.

Complementary

Complementary color schemes are made by picking two opposite colors con the color wheel. They appear vibrant near to each other.

Split complementary

Split complementary schemes are like complementary but they uses two adiacent colors of the complement. They are more flexible than complementary ones.

Analogous

Analogous color schemes are made by picking three colors that are next to each other on the color wheel. They are perceived as calm and serene.

Triadic

Triadic color schemes are created by picking three colors equally spaced on the color wheel. They appear quite contrasted and multicolored.

Tetradic

Tetradic color schemes are made form two couples of complementary colors in a rectangular shape on the color wheel.

Square

Square color schemes are like tetradic arranged in a square instead of rectangle. Colors appear even more contrasting.
